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ES include the following. Other duties may be assigned.

  1. Formulates and administers company policies relating to regulatory, statutory, industry, and customer requirements and develops long-range goals and objectives.
  2. Implement communication, monitoring, and enforcement of compliance standards.
  3. Develop, assess, improve, and revise as needed product, compliance, or operational risk management strategies.
  4. Direct and/or assist as designated, that policies, procedures, and programs for safety, disaster recovery/business continuity, commerce, environmental, and other regulatory concerns are consistent throughout the corporation
  5. Demonstrates an understanding of the relevant regulations, standards, and operating procedures.
  6. Demonstrates an understanding of the requirements and has the ability to perform gap assessments to those requirements.
  7. Demonstrates an understanding of quality concepts such as cost of quality, analytical metrics and /or statistics, trending, quality planning, validation, CAPA, and problem-solving.
  8. Works cross-functionally and has the ability to interpret the requirements as well as educate and influence others on those requirements.
  9. Responsible for communicating business-related issues or opportunities to the next management level
  10. Responsible for ensuring compliance with Quality Procedures, Laws and Regulations of the applicable Markets
  11. Manages preparation and scheduling of Quality Management System audits - 3rd party and customer.
  12. Interfaces with customers and 3rd party auditors in the administration of issued nonconformances.
  13. Accumulates ongoing data and objective evidence for audit preparation. Inclusive of department needs on a corporate and branch level.
  14. Performs collection and prepares reports for all locations for Management review per AS/ISO standards.
  15. Assists and coordinates the addition and achievement of certification(s) for new business opportunities.
  16. Coordinates and communicates quality objectives across all locations.
  17. Prepares compliance audit data by compiling and analyzing internal and external information.
  18. Ensure that appropriate corrective/preventative action(s) are established and validated for effectiveness.
  19. Administrates internal and external audits as determined by each department. Includes workstation audits.
  20. Perform investigations/root cause analysis and develop corrective actions for nonconformances from internal and external audits.
  21. Review achievements and discuss required changes in goals or objectives resulting from current status and conditions
  22. Administrator in IAQG OASIS database for AS9100.
  23. Maintains documented manuals, procedures, instructions, etc. within available operating systems to ensure consistency across all locations
  24. Disseminate written policies and procedures related to compliance activities.
  25. Supports the compliance department with ongoing communication, formulation, confirmation, and implementation of regulatory, statutory, industry and customer-stated requirements.
  26. Keep current and informed regarding existing, pending amendments, and newly issued standards, industry changes, trends, and best practices; advise management on needed actions; assess the potential impact of these changes on organizational processes and policies enforcing adherence to requirements;
  27. Create, establish, implement, and manage employee training on quality management systems-related topics, policies, or procedures. Oversee internal/external resource and reporting systems and ensure training and information about these systems are provided to the appropriate employees.
  28. Review and/or modify procedures and policy guidelines to comply with changes to regulatory standards or regulations
  29. Assist personnel by answering questions and responding to requests.
  30. Performs other duties assigned as needed


REQUIRED SKILLS AND QUALIFICATIONS

  • At least 5 years in Quality Management capacity
  • Aerospace and manufacturing backgrounds are preferred
  • College Degree or equivalent experience in a related field
  • Knowledge of AS9100 and ISO9001 Quality Management Systems
  • Understanding of Six Sigma and Lean manufacturing tools
